After returning, albeit briefly in week 7, Deshaun Watson is out of the Browns week 8 game against the Seahawks.

Watson completed only 1 of 5 passes with an interception in week 7 against the Colts, before being taken to the medical tent to undergo concussion tests. Despite passing those tests, Watson never returned to the field.

DESHAUN WATSON STILL SUFFERING FROM ROTATOR CUFF INJURY

However, after much speculation, Browns HC Kevin Stefanski has said Deshaun Watson did not return to the game because of the shoulder injury that had seen him miss the previous two games. Stefanski said Watson didn’t re-injure the shoulder but was suffering from some residual swelling.

Stefanski added, “I feel like this is the best decision for this week. He’s trying like crazy. This is not for lack of effort. He’s making every effort he can to be out there. But with the hit he took, with the swelling, it makes the most sense to focus on rehab this week and then he’ll be out there as soon as he’s ready.”

“This is our quarterback, it’s a shoulder injury, so you’re taking in information every single day,” Stefanski said. “We’ll continue to just make the smart decisions for our football team, for him.”

Having previously believed Deshaun Watson was ready for week 7 it does make you wonder how much longer he could miss as the Browns continue to push for a post season berth. PJ Walker will be the starter while Watson rehabs.
